Training
Hahns Macaws can be taught a variety of tricks and commands. To develop their full potential, they need to be trained from an early age. In addition, they need regular interactions with their owners in order to prevent behavior problems. Additionally they must be kept in a cage that is big enough to hold the birds and provide plenty of mental stimulation. Before buying a bird, it is essential to know the requirements. The birds can live for up to 30 years.
When you are training a macaw it is crucial to begin by establishing trust and establishing bonds. This will help them feel relaxed and content. It is also essential to provide positive reinforcement throughout the training process. This will encourage the bird to repeat the desired behavior or sound. In addition, you must be patient during the training process. Macaws that respond quickly, whereas others might take longer to master.
Apart from training, it's essential to feed your macaw an adequate diet. This includes high-quality parrot pellets and various fresh fruits and vegetables. It is also important to regularly bathe your Macaw to maintain its health and beautiful feathers. This can be accomplished with a lukewarm wash, however, be sure not to bathe too much as this can lead to feather loss.

In the wild, Hahn's macaws fly for long distances every day. They can be active birds in captivity as well however, they require a large cage and regular supervised out-of-cage playtime. They will be content to be let to exercise for around two hours a day. To keep them entertained, they need a variety games.
Like other macaws, they like playing with twigs and branches as well as rope toys. Be cautious, as they may use them to destroy your furniture or other belongings. It is crucial to supervise your pet at all times, even when you are away from your cage.

In captivity, Hahn's Macaws need adequate exercise, both outdoors and indoors to maintain their health. They should receive at minimum two hours of out-of-cage time each day to play and stretch their muscles. They can also benefit from training that stimulates their minds and prevents boredom.
Although Hahn's macaws are able to form strong bonds with their owners, they aren't as affectionate as some of the larger chestnut-fronted macaw price species. They can get angry and even nip if they aren't handled properly. However, this isn't an issue if you buy an infant Hahns macaw to sell because they're much more gentle than their adult counterparts.
Because of their small size, hahns macaws available for sale don't require an enormous cage however they require plenty of space to roam and exercise. This species can reach the height of around 1 foot when they become mature, so a 3 foot tall, large and tall cage is ideal. Ensure that the cage is well-ventilated, and has plenty of toys to keep your hahns macaws entertained.
Hahns Macaws, as with other pet birds may be afflicted with various health issues. If you notice any unusual behavior or signs of illness in your pet, see your veterinarian immediately. This will enable you to identify and treat any problems before they become serious. A vet will also provide you with suggestions on how to care for your pet correctly. This includes feeding, cleaning, housing, and training. This will help maintain the health and happiness of your macaw for as long as you can.
